Simplify the expression (x^2/5) ^10

A) x^1/5

B) x^1/4

C) x^4

D) x^5

    C) x^4

    Step-by-step explanation:

    The trick here is to know that when something with a power is being put to the power of something else, those two powers are multiplied.

    so (x^2/5) ^10 becomes x ^ (2/5 * 10) which equals x ^ 4.
